Definitely a regression.  I used Remote Desktop with Ubuntu 8.10, 8.04,
and 7.10 and UltraVNC client on Windows without issue.

Confirmed - Clean install of 9.04 - VNC client shows initial screen but
no updates.  Clicking Refresh button in client doesn't refresh the
screen.

Confirmed - I am using NVIDIA restricted driver and "Extra" visual
effects.

Confirmed - setting visual effects to "None" restores display updates to
VNC client.

Interesting behavior - With visual effects set to "Extra", I was
watching both computers.  The VNC client was able to control the Ubuntu
9.04 desktop correctly, but the screen updates weren't being updated in
the VNC client.  The VNC server appears to work correctly except for the
screen updates w/ compiz enabled.
